Luca Tefa is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Building and Construction and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ality. According to data from OpenAlex, Luca Tefa has authored 20 papers receiving a total of 353 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 12 papers in Building and Construction and 5 papers in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ality. Recurrent topics in Luca Tefa's work include Recycled Aggregate Concrete Performance (12 papers),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(10 papers) and Concrete and Cement Materials Research (8 papers). Luca Tefa is often cited by papers focused on Recycled Aggregate Concrete Performance (12 papers),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(10 papers) and Concrete and Cement Materials Research (8 papers). Luca Tefa coll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Norway and United States. Luca Tefa's co-authors include Marco Bassani, Paola Palmero, Bartolomeo Coppola, Antonio Russo, Dimitrios Goulias, Isabella Bianco, Gian Andrea Blengini, A. Portera, Donato Sabia and Gianluca Cerni and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Cleaner Production, Construction and Building Materials and Sustainability.
